As you step into Knaresborough Station, be ready to experience convenient access to essential facilities ensuring a comfortable journey. Although the station lacks a ticket office, worry not—the ticket machines are available and accessible for collecting pre-booked online tickets. The station is equipped with smartcard validators and accessible ticket machines too, ensuring a user-friendly experience for all passengers. Always eco-conscious, the station invites you to enjoy its biking facilities, offering 16 spaces for bicycle storage by the subway access. For quick refreshments, ‘The Old Ticket Office’ café is situated right on the platform, perfect for grabbing a coffee while you wait for your train.
If you need assistance or travel information, while there is no staff available on-site, the station is equipped with Help Points. Assistance is provided by conductors on request, ensuring ease of travel for everyone. CCTV systems ensure a secure environment while you're at the station. However, travellers should note the absence of public restrooms, waiting rooms, and other amenities like ATMs or free Wi-Fi.

Tunbridge Wells Train Station is well equipped to cater to all your traveling needs. There's a ticket office with generous opening hours, from early morning to late evening, every day of the week. If you're in a rush, don't worry about standing in line—a selection of ticket machines is available, ready to provide both paper and smart tickets, making your journey start smoothly. Additionally, the station ensures accessibility with step-free access to certain platforms and other facilities like accessible toilets and induction loops, making it convenient for travelers with reduced mobility.
If you ever need assistance or support, friendly staff are around to offer help. Customer help points are located conveniently across the station, and CCTV cameras ensure your safety throughout the premises.
Transportation doesn't end with trains at Tunbridge Wells. If you find yourself needing a rail replacement service, these are available conveniently adjacent to platform 1. You can easily flag down a taxi outside the station on both sides. For those who prefer public transportation, there is plenty of information to help you plan your onward bus journey, including a handy printable guide.
With bicycle storage available for keen cyclists and the station being equipped with facilities like snack kiosks, ATM machines, and newsstands, you'll find yourself comfortably catered for—whether you're waiting for your train or just refueling during a transit.
